P3090

Comprehensive Diagnostic Guide for OBD-II Code P3090

PowertrainIgnition and MisfireModerate

Quick Answer

What P3090 Means

Comprehensive for OBD-II Code P3090. This affects your vehicle's ignition and misfire system.

Most Likely Cause

Multiple possible causes - see diagnostic details below

Moderate DIY

Many causes can be addressed by experienced DIYers.

Address Soon

Generally safe to drive short-term. Have it diagnosed soon.

Safe to Drive (Short-Term)

Generally safe to drive short-term. Have it diagnosed soon.

Need Personalized Help?

Our AI can help diagnose your specific situation and answer follow-up questions.

Ask MechanicGPT

Detailed Diagnostic Information

Important Notes

  • Scope and definition: P-codes are Powertrain Codes within the OBD-II framework. They are stored and read by the vehicle's onboard computer to indicate faults related to engine, transmission, and related systems. OBD-II diagnostics monitor parameters and generate trouble codes when issues are detected. This general framework is described in the OBD-II references (Powertrain Codes, Diagnostic Trouble Codes) on Wikipedia. For standard code organization, see the OBD-II sections that describe how P-codes are used and logged.
  • The exact meaning of P3090 is not provided in the standard OBD-II mappings . Some manufacturers use P-codes that are not part of the universal SAE/J1989 mappings, i.e., manufacturer-specific (OEM) definitions. This guide provides a comprehensive diagnostic approach that applies to P-codes in the powertrain category and can be adapted once OEM-specific information for P3090 is obtained from the manufacturer service information or OEM diagnostic database.
  • For standard code framing and terminology, "P" codes are powertrain, and the approach to diagnosing P-codes involves confirming the code, reviewing freeze-frame data, observing live data, and testing systems related to air, fuel, ignition, and controls.
  • General code definitions and mapping are commonly summarized in public code dictionaries. Use those as a cross-check for non-OEM interpretations if you have access to them.

Symptoms and what customers typically report
Note: Since P3090 is not defined in the standard mappings , symptom descriptions below reflect typical customer-reported consequences of powertrain codes, and align with OBD-II diagnostic behavior. Individual vehicles may exhibit one or more of these symptoms:

  • MIL (Check Engine Light) illuminated with or without a flag in the instrument cluster.
  • Rough idle, engine stumbles, or hesitation during idle or low-load operation.
  • Noticeable engine misfire-like behavior, especially under acceleration or load, or during cold start.
  • Reduced engine performance or noticeable power loss.
  • Poor fuel economy or unusual exhaust odors.
  • Intermittent drivability issues or the engine entering a limp mode under certain conditions.

Diagnostic Approach

1) Confirm the code and capture the context

  • Use an OBD-II scanner to retrieve current and pending codes. Confirm that the code P3090 is present in current or pending faults. If the code is only in history, verify whether the issue is intermittent and if the MIL is currently off.
  • Record freeze-frame data: engine RPM, Vehicle Speed, request/actual throttle, engine load, MAF/MAF-like sensor readings, fuel trims (short and long term), coolant temperature, and any other PID data captured at the time the code was stored. Freeze-frame data helps narrow the fault category (air, fuel, ignition, etc.).

2) Check for related codes and data flow

  • Look for related P-codes (P30xx family or other engine/performance related codes) that might point to a common cause (e.g., misfire-related P0300-P0306 variants, fuel system codes, sensor codes like MAF, MAP, TPS, O2 sensors, etc.).
  • Review any manufacturer-specific service information if P3090 is OEM-defined. OEM codes often indicate a specific subsystem or device (e.g., cylinder, sensor, or actuator). If OEM documentation is unavailable, treat P3090 as a general powertrain concern and proceed with a broad diagnostic plan.

3) Inspect for obvious causes (safety and fundamentals)

  • Visual inspection: Look for damaged or disconnected wiring, particularly around the engine, ignition coils, spark plugs, fuel injectors, MAF sensor, MAP sensor, and vacuum lines.
  • Vacuum and intake system: Check for vacuum leaks (loose hoses, cracked intake boot, manifold gaskets). Unmetered air can cause misfire-like symptoms or unexpected fuel trims.
  • Wiring harness friction or chafing: Inspect harnesses for wear, insulation damage, and corrosion at connectors.

4) Data-driven diagnostic path (live data checks)

  • Air intake and metering:
    • Check MAF/MAP readings for abnormalities relative to engine speed and load.
    • If the MAF signal is erratic or reading abnormally high/low, the sensor or its wiring could be at fault.
  • Fuel system:
    • Monitor fuel pressure (when possible) and fuel trim values. Large negative or positive long-term fuel trim values with minimal changes in load can indicate a fuel delivery or metering issue, such as pump weakness, restricted fuel supply, or faulty injector/fuel rail pressure regulation.
  • Ignition system:
    • Check spark plug condition, ignition coil performance (especially if the vehicle is misfiring under load), and coil-on-plug wiring or boot integrity.
    • Misfire-like symptoms with consistent cylinder-to-cylinder variation would typically be pursued with cylinder-level misfire testing if permissible by the OEM procedure.
  • Exhaust and emissions-related components:
    • If supported by data, inspect efficiency indicators and secondary air/system components (if the vehicle uses those systems) for potential faults that could trigger powertrain codes.
  • Sensors and control strategies:
    • Evaluate oxygen sensor (O2) data for sensor health and heater operation.
    • Check TPS (throttle position sensor) and EGR system data if available; erratic readings can cause drivability issues.
  • PCM/Software:
    • In some cases, codes may be influenced by software faults or calibration issues. Check for software updates or known issues with the PCM/engine controller for the specific vehicle.

5) Targeted tests by suspected cause (example categories)

If you observe any of the following indicators, pursue the corresponding tests:

  • Suspected vacuum/air intake issue:

    • Smoke test or spray-test vacuum lines for leaks; check for unmetered air entering the intake.
    • Inspect intake manifold gaskets and the intercooler/boost-related piping if applicable.
  • Suspected air metering sensor issue (MAF or MAP):

    • Compare live MAF readings to expected values at idle and with steady engine speed.
    • For MAP, monitor MAP readings across idle and operating speeds to detect anomalies.
    • Check for dirty/contaminated sensors and replace if appropriate.
  • Suspected ignition system issue:

    • Inspect spark plugs for wear, gap, and deposition; test ignition coils or coil packs for proper resistance and spark output.
    • Check wiring and connectors to ignition components for corrosion or damage.
  • Suspected fuel delivery issue:

    • Measure fuel pressure with the correct test port and gauge; compare to spec for engine and RPM.
    • Inspect fuel filter, pump operation, and injector electrical activity; look for consistent injector pulse and spray pattern if possible.
  • Suspected sensor or electrical issue:

    • Inspect sensor connectors for corrosion, bent pins, or bent terminals; check for continuity and proper ground references.
    • Scan for additional sensor faults that may be coexisting with P3090.
  • Suspected PCM/software issue:

    • Review OEM service bulletins (SBs) and recalls; verify the latest software or calibration for the ECM/PCM.
    • Consider reflash or reprogramming per OEM instructions if indicated by service information.

6) Data collection and validation

  • After performing any repair or corrective action, clear codes (or allow the system to relearn if required) and drive the vehicle under typical operating conditions to verify whether P3090 or related codes return.
  • Re-check live data (fuel trims, sensor feedback, ignition, and air-management data) during a road test to confirm that the issue is resolved and that the system passes readiness monitors where applicable.

7) Probable causes and their likelihood (professional estimate)

Note: The exact frequency of P3090-specific causes is not provided . Use these estimates as a practical guide based on typical P-code patterns and ASE field experience. They are not OEM-definitive, and you should adjust for the specific vehicle and OEM data.

  • Vacuum leaks / unmetered air entering the intake: 25-40%

  • Air metering sensor issues (MAF or MAP): 15-25%

  • Ignition system problems (spark plugs, coils, wiring): 15-25%

  • Fuel delivery system issues (pressure, restricted flow, dirty injectors): 10-20%

  • Sensor/Wiring/ECM-related issues (O2 sensors, TPS, wiring harnesses, grounds): 5-15%

  • PCM/Software calibration or update needs: 5-15%

Safety Considerations

  • Always depressurize and relieve the fuel system pressure before performing tests that involve fuel lines or injectors.
  • When inspecting or working around the ignition system, disconnect the battery only as required to avoid accidental cranking or short circuits, and follow proper procedures for ignition safety.
  • Use proper PPE and ensure the vehicle is securely supported if you need to access engine bays or undercarriage components.
  • When performing smoke tests or pressure tests, follow the vehicle's service manual for recommended procedures and test limits.

Recommended repair workflow (summary)

  • Confirm code and collect data; check for related codes.
  • Perform a thorough visual inspection of intake, vacuum lines, wiring, sensors, and ignition components.
  • Test and verify air metering (MAF/MAP), fuel pressure, ignition performance, and sensor operation.
  • Check for OEM service bulletins, software updates, and recalls related to the vehicle.
  • Implement repairs targeting the most probable causes first (vacuum leaks, sensor/air-metering issues, ignition problems, fuel delivery issues).
  • Clear codes and perform a road test; re-scan to confirm resolution and monitor readiness.

Documentation

  • Document all findings, tests performed, and repairs made.
  • Record the final status: whether P3090 cleared, any related codes, and observed improvements in symptoms.
  • If the code returns, repeat the diagnostic process with a deeper focus on the least-tested areas and consider advanced diagnostics (e.g., cylinder-level misfire testing if the OEM supports it) or supplier-specific service information.

References (for further reading)

  • General diagnostic practices you may be familiar with as an ASE-certified technician, including the use of freeze-frame data, readiness monitors, and live data to diagnose air, fuel, ignition, and sensor-related faults.

This diagnostic guide was generated using verified reference data:

  • Wikipedia Technical Articles: OBD-II

Content synthesized from these sources to provide accurate, real-world diagnostic guidance.


Consider professional help if:

  • You are not comfortable performing the diagnosis yourself
  • The issue requires specialized tools or equipment
  • Initial repairs did not resolve the code
  • Multiple codes are present simultaneously
  • The vehicle is still under warranty

Frequently Asked Questions

What does code P3090 mean?

P3090 indicates Comprehensive Diagnostic Guide for OBD-II Code P3090. This is a powertrain code related to the ignition and misfire system. When your vehicle's computer detects this condition, it stores this code and may illuminate the check engine light.

Can I drive with code P3090?

You may be able to drive short distances with P3090, but it should be addressed soon. Extended driving could lead to additional problems or increased repair costs.

How much does it cost to fix P3090?

Repair costs for P3090 typically range from $100-$800, depending on the root cause and your vehicle. Diagnostic fees are usually $50-$150, and actual repairs vary based on whether parts need replacement. Get multiple quotes for the best price.

What causes code P3090?

Common causes of P3090 include sensor malfunctions, wiring issues, mechanical failures in the ignition and misfire system, or related component wear. The specific cause requires proper diagnosis with a scan tool and visual inspection.

Will P3090 clear itself?

P3090 may temporarily clear if the underlying condition improves, but the root cause should still be diagnosed. If the problem persists, the code will return.

Important Disclaimer

This information is for educational purposes only. We are not licensed mechanics. Always consult a certified mechanic for diagnosis and repair. Improper repairs can be dangerous.

Last updated: 2025-11-26

P3090 diagnostic guide by MechanicGPT